9/// Extends [`gpui::Styled`] with typography-related styling methods.
10pub trait StyledTypography: Styled + Sized {
11 /// Sets the font family to the buffer font.
12 fn font_buffer(self, cx: &WindowContext) -> Self {
13 let settings = ThemeSettings::get_global(cx);
14 let buffer_font_family = settings.buffer_font.family.clone();
15
16 self.font_family(buffer_font_family)
17 }
18
19 /// Sets the font family to the UI font.
20 fn font_ui(self, cx: &WindowContext) -> Self {
21 let settings = ThemeSettings::get_global(cx);
22 let ui_font_family = settings.ui_font.family.clone();
23
24 self.font_family(ui_font_family)
25 }
26
27 /// Sets the text size using a [`UiTextSize`].
28 fn text_ui_size(self, size: TextSize, cx: &WindowContext) -> Self {
29 self.text_size(size.rems(cx))
30 }
31
32 /// The large size for UI text.
33 ///
34 /// `1rem` or `16px` at the default scale of `1rem` = `16px`.
35 ///
36 /// Note: The absolute size of this text will change based on a user's `ui_scale` setting.
37 ///
38 /// Use `text_ui` for regular-sized text.
39 fn text_ui_lg(self, cx: &WindowContext) -> Self {
40 self.text_size(TextSize::Large.rems(cx))
41 }
42
43 /// The default size for UI text.
44 ///
45 /// `0.825rem` or `14px` at the default scale of `1rem` = `16px`.
46 ///
47 /// Note: The absolute size of this text will change based on a user's `ui_scale` setting.
48 ///
49 /// Use `text_ui_sm` for smaller text.
50 fn text_ui(self, cx: &WindowContext) -> Self {
51 self.text_size(TextSize::default().rems(cx))
52 }
53
54 /// The small size for UI text.
55 ///
56 /// `0.75rem` or `12px` at the default scale of `1rem` = `16px`.
57 ///
58 /// Note: The absolute size of this text will change based on a user's `ui_scale` setting.
59 ///
60 /// Use `text_ui` for regular-sized text.
61 fn text_ui_sm(self, cx: &WindowContext) -> Self {
62 self.text_size(TextSize::Small.rems(cx))
63 }
64
65 /// The extra small size for UI text.
66 ///
67 /// `0.625rem` or `10px` at the default scale of `1rem` = `16px`.
68 ///
69 /// Note: The absolute size of this text will change based on a user's `ui_scale` setting.
70 ///
71 /// Use `text_ui` for regular-sized text.
72 fn text_ui_xs(self, cx: &WindowContext) -> Self {
73 self.text_size(TextSize::XSmall.rems(cx))
74 }
75
76 /// The font size for buffer text.
77 ///
78 /// Retrieves the default font size, or the user's custom font size if set.
79 ///
80 /// This should only be used for text that is displayed in a buffer,
81 /// or other places that text needs to match the user's buffer font size.
82 fn text_buffer(self, cx: &mut WindowContext) -> Self {
83 let settings = ThemeSettings::get_global(cx);
84 self.text_size(settings.buffer_font_size(cx))
85 }
86}
87
88impl<E: Styled> StyledTypography for E {}

90#[derive(Debug, Default, Clone)]
91pub enum TextSize {
92 /// The default size for UI text.
93 ///
94 /// `0.825rem` or `14px` at the default scale of `1rem` = `16px`.
95 ///
96 /// Note: The absolute size of this text will change based on a user's `ui_scale` setting.
97 #[default]
98 Default,
99 /// The large size for UI text.
100 ///
101 /// `1rem` or `16px` at the default scale of `1rem` = `16px`.
102 ///
103 /// Note: The absolute size of this text will change based on a user's `ui_scale` setting.
104 Large,
105
106 /// The small size for UI text.
107 ///
108 /// `0.75rem` or `12px` at the default scale of `1rem` = `16px`.
109 ///
110 /// Note: The absolute size of this text will change based on a user's `ui_scale` setting.
111 Small,
112
113 /// The extra small size for UI text.
114 ///
115 /// `0.625rem` or `10px` at the default scale of `1rem` = `16px`.
116 ///
117 /// Note: The absolute size of this text will change based on a user's `ui_scale` setting.
118 XSmall,
119
120 /// The `ui_font_size` set by the user.
121 Ui,
122 /// The `buffer_font_size` set by the user.
123 Editor,
124 // TODO: The terminal settings will need to be passed to
125 // ThemeSettings before we can enable this.
126 //// The `terminal.font_size` set by the user.
127 // Terminal,
128}
129
130impl TextSize {
131 pub fn rems(self, cx: &WindowContext) -> Rems {
132 let theme_settings = ThemeSettings::get_global(cx);
133
134 match self {
135 Self::Large => rems_from_px(16.),
136 Self::Default => rems_from_px(14.),
137 Self::Small => rems_from_px(12.),
138 Self::XSmall => rems_from_px(10.),
139 Self::Ui => rems_from_px(theme_settings.ui_font_size.into()),
140 Self::Editor => rems_from_px(theme_settings.buffer_font_size.into()),
141 }
142 }
143}
